Yahoo Music reports that British pop star Robbie Williams is being lined up to perform the theme tune for the new James Bond movie, Casino Royale.
The website says Williams is set to record a song written by legendary crooner Tony Christie.
Yahoo Music quotes Christie as saying: "Robbie's voice would suit it down to the ground - plus he's current and hip so it would be absolutely great if he did it.
"We tried to make it a typical Bond theme tune with a throbbing dramatic bassline filling the background.
"I'm a huge fan of the old school 007 songs like Shirley Bassey with Goldfinger and Tom Jones singing Thunderball, so I tried to give it that authentic sound. We are due to record it in February."
Oscar-winning actress Charlize Theron is reportedly being lined up as the next Bond girl, the Daily Mirror reported earlier this month.
According to the British tabloid, the South African beauty has been offered a lucrative deal to star alongside new Bond Daniel Craig in Casino Royale.
The former model is British director Martin Campbell's first choice for the role, the paper says.
The 30-year-old would follow in the footsteps of legendary Bond girls including Halle Berry, Teri Hatcher, Britt Ekland and Ursula Andress.
Sienna Miller and Angelina Jolie have also be mentioned for the role.
